As part of adidas’ continuing ‘Here To Create’ campaign, which calls upon those who have a bias for action to break boundaries and influence how things are done, media and guests were recently invited to witness the SMBC Singapore Open defending champion Sergio Garcia, inspire golfers to invent and shape the world around them.

Sergio has long been an influence in the world of golf from when he first extricated himself from behind a tree with no shot to the green as a 19 year old at the 1999 PGA Championship; the photo of him running after the ball and launching himself into the air to catch a glimpse still makes its rounds. And his record of 25.5 points from the 2018 Ryder Cup underscores how fierce a match player Garcia is, leaving an indelible mark on all who he has come up against.

Who then more fitting than this Spanish golfer nicknamed El Nino to showcase the latest in apparel and equipment from adidas Golf in an afternoon of creativity? Right off the bat on arrival, volunteers stepped up to the plate for a chance at creating an ensemble for Sergio with the latest adidas Ultimate365 golfwear, in colours they thought he would be most likely to wear on course and in competition. The affable champion gave the thumbs up to two outfits, and while all smiles and liking the yellow colours of the third, he said “maybe not” to wearing it on the golf course. Still, all three game volunteers were rewarded with personally autographed pin flags of the Singapore Open and a snapshot to capture the moment they dressed a champion.

 

Then it was Sergio’s turn, as he stepped behind the bar to create a cocktail under the guidance of Sentosa Golf Club’s mixologist, looking every bit the part of a celebrity bartender while concocting the rum and gula melaka creation in a challenge against three local influencers and ambassadors of adidas golf.

Revealing that his working relationship with adidas was a special one and went back a good 20 years, Sergio donned the newly launched Tour 360 XT shoes and swung away to demonstrate its comfort and stability, even as he posed for pictures in this season’s Ultimate365 apparel, moments before being surprised with a personalised Tour360 birthday cake.
